Lengthening days in Ḩamāh through January 2190

Across January 2190, daylight in Ḩamāh, Syria grows — the month opens with 9h 50m of daylight and closes with 10h 27m (a swing of about 37 minutes). That works out to roughly 8 minutes a week.

Look for the year's local extremes here: sunrise as early as 07:32 on January 31 and as late as 07:41 on January 1, with sunset from 17:31 (January 1) to 17:59 (January 31).

This is winter in the northern hemisphere, so the trend above is what you'd expect for the season. The longest day of the month is January 31 at 10h 27m, the shortest January 1 at 9h 50m.
